YetepWe are thoroughly enjoying the new Pigeon Hole EP this week. Having been producing as a duo for several years now, they join Minnesota and his label Outer Realms to drop Noise Parade, which features four new tracks.
Playing around with various bass styles including trap and future dubstep, the Canadian pair really impresses here. Sounding sharp yet weighty throughout, “Symbols” really stands out for us with its textured stylings and almost throbbing rhythms. Listen now.
They say of the EP,
“Noise Parade’ is a portrait of us at this very moment. It captures the spirit of what we believe is Pigeon Hole coming into our own. We worked hard, and we think it’s our best EP yet. We’re honored Minnesota believed in the project and wanted it as the first release on the new label. This is our dirtiest project yet. Been loving playing these tunes out lately and are pumped to team up with Minnesota and Outer Realms for the release.”
